Types of Music Players
When it comes to music players, you have a variety of options to choose from, ranging from dedicated portable players to multi-functional streaming devices. Each type of music player offers its own set of features and benefits. For example, dedicated portable players like Astell&Kern or FiiO are designed for high-fidelity audio playback, while streaming devices like Bluesound Node or Sonos Port offer wireless connectivity and access to online music services. Consider the pros and cons of each type of music player to determine which one aligns best with your needs.
Key Features to Look For
When shopping for a music player, there are several key features to keep in mind. Look for a player that supports your preferred audio file formats, offers sufficient storage capacity for your music library, and provides the connectivity options you need. Pay attention to the quality of the digital-to-analog converter (DAC), the output power for driving headphones or speakers, and the user interface for ease of use. Additionally, consider factors like battery life, build quality, and design aesthetics to ensure a well-rounded listening experience.

Astell&Kern A&ultima SP2000
The Astell&Kern A&ultima SP2000 is a flagship portable music player known for its exceptional audio quality and premium build. With dual AKM AK4499EQ DAC chips and support for high-resolution audio formats, the SP2000 delivers a truly immersive listening experience for discerning audiophiles.
Sony Walkman NW-ZX500
The Sony Walkman NW-ZX500 combines sleek design with powerful performance. Featuring a S-Master HX digital amplifier and DSEE HX upscaling technology, the NW-ZX500 reproduces audio with clarity and precision. Its intuitive touchscreen interface and support for streaming services make it a versatile choice for music lovers on the go.
